Erlang Programming

A Concurrent Approach to Software Development



Bookstore > Books > Erlang Programming

Price$6.49 - $39.99
Rating
AuthorsFrancesco Cesarini, Simon Thompson
PublisherO'Reilly Media
Published2009
Pages496
LanguageEnglish
FormatPaper book / ebook (PDF)
ISBN-100596518188
ISBN-139780596518189
EBook Hardcover Paperback

This book is an in-depth introduction to Erlang, a programming language ideal for any situation where concurrency, fault tolerance, and fast response is essential. Erlang is gaining widespread adoption with the advent of multi - core processors and their new scalable approach to concurrency. With this guide you'll learn how to write complex concurrent programs in Erlang, regardless of your programming background or experience.

Written by leaders of the international Erlang community - and based on their training material - Erlang Programming focuses on the language's syntax and semantics, and explains pattern matching, proper lists, recursion, debugging, networking, and concurrency.


  1. (2 books)


5 5 404

Similar Books


Programming Erlang

Programming Erlang

by Joe Armstrong

Learn how to write truly concurrent programs-programs that run on dozens or even hundreds of local and remote processors. See how to write high reliability applications even in the face of network and hardware failure using the Erlang programming language....

Price:  $4.14  |  Publisher:  The Pragmatic Programmers  |  Release:  2007

Designing for Scalability with Erlang/OTP

Designing for Scalability with Erlang/OTP

by Francesco Cesarini, Steve Vinoski

If you need to build a scalable, fault tolerant system with requirements for high availability, discover why the Erlang/OTP platform stands out for the breadth, depth, and consistency of its features. This hands-on guide demonstrates how to use the Erlang programming language and its OTP framework of reusable libraries, tools, and design ...

Price:  $26.50  |  Publisher:  O'Reilly Media  |  Release:  2016

Etudes for Erlang

Etudes for Erlang

by J. David Eisenberg

In this book, you will find descriptions of programs that you can write in Erlang. The programs will usually be short, and each one has been designed to provide practice material for a particular Erlang programming concept. These programs have not been designed to be of considerable difficulty, though they may ask you to stretch a bit bey...

Publisher:  O'Reilly Media  |  Release:  2013

Options and Derivatives Programming in C++20, 2nd Edition

Options and Derivatives Programming in C++20, 2nd Edition

by Carlos Oliveira

Master the features of C++ that are frequently used to write financial software for options and derivatives, including the STL, templates, functional programming, and numerical libraries. This book also covers new features introduced in C++20 and other recent standard releases: modules, concepts, spaceship operators, and smart pointers. Y...

Price:  $34.37  |  Publisher:  Apress  |  Release:  2020

Learn Scala Programming

Learn Scala Programming

by Slava Schmidt

The second version of Scala has undergone multiple changes to support features and library implementations. Scala 2.13, with its main focus on modularizing the standard library and simplifying collections, brings with it a host of updates.Learn Scala Programming addresses both technical and architectural changes to the redesigned standard...

Price:  $37.37  |  Publisher:  Packt Publishing  |  Release:  2018

Erlang and OTP in Action

Erlang and OTP in Action

by Martin Logan, Eric Merritt, Richard Carlsson

Erlang is an adaptable and fault tolerant functional programming language originally designed for the unique demands of the telecom industry. With Erlang/OTP's interpreter, compiler, database server, and libraries, developers are finding they can satisfy tough uptime and performance requirements in all kinds of other industries.Erlan...

Price:  $14.67  |  Publisher:  Manning  |  Release:  2010

Programming Erlang, 2nd Edition

Programming Erlang, 2nd Edition

by Joe Armstrong

A multi-user game, web site, cloud application, or networked database can have thousands of users all interacting at the same time. You need a powerful, industrial-strength tool to handle the really hard problems inherent in parallel, concurrent environments. You need Erlang. In this second edition of the bestselling Programming Erlang, y...

Price:  $27.57  |  Publisher:  The Pragmatic Programmers  |  Release:  2013

Java-Based Real-Time Programming

Java-Based Real-Time Programming

by Klas Nilsson

Development of embedded software has for some years mainly been carried out by hardware-aware programming using the C-language, and in some cases even in assembly languages. This works well in simple cases when the application demands and the hardware are known at design time, and the size of the (statically defined) software is small. Wh...

Free ebook  |  Publisher:  Self-publishing  |  Release:  2016